Output 51b389bb8992fe063b142af03b2ab654916d923da51599f6eac02af051a7fa01:0

value
21776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9bbaa7d04490504e090d58e18a4dc4e9dfc8444 OP_EQUAL
address
3HAUwDuQSS6hMYnbFysmJwdZRpfg4pCd3D
transaction
51b389bb8992fe063b142af03b2ab654916d923da51599f6eac02af051a7fa01